Ethan Embry was so stoned while filming 'Can't Hardly Wait' that he doesn't remember anything about the movie.
During a 2013 interview with VH1, Embry said, "At the time, when we were shooting that, I was the world's biggest stoner. I remember the director came up to me and asked if I was 'altered.' But other than that, nothing sticks out because I was so stoned the entire time."

Best known for playing Marty McFly in 'Back to the Future' (1985), Michael J. Fox has hardly any memory of filming the legendary movie.
In an appearance on 'Live with Kelly and Michael,' Fox explained that the memory loss was probably because he was filming the movie at night, while also filming the series 'Family Ties' during the day. He must have been incredibly sleep-deprived.

"I don't remember three years of it," Perry said in a BBC radio interview. "I was a little out of it at the time. Somewhere between seasons three and six."
Matthew Perry also revealed that he had a hard time remembering parts of filming 'Friends.' But in his case, it's because he was dealing with addiction issues at the time.

Hyland, who has a chronic kidney condition called kidney dysplasia, has had two kidney transplants. Because of this, she doesn't remember filming some of 'Modern Family.' On the podcast 'Quitters,' she explained that she was "exhausted" and "dead asleep" while preparing for her first kidney transplant, while working on the show.
